6 drug peddlers held

Srinagar: Police have arrested six drug peddlers in Srinagar, Kupwara, Shopian and Kulgam and recovered contraband substances from their possession, police said in a statement Wednesday.

It said in Srinagar, during routine checking at Malkha chowk, police arrested one Zubair Ahmad Ahanger, son of Amin Ahanger of Kathi Darwaza, and recovered 40 grams of cannabis-like contraband substance from his possession. On his disclosure, one Bilal Ahmad Sheikh, son of Ghulam Qadir Sheikh of Tujgari Mohalla, was apprehended near old Malkha chowk and from his 80 grams of cannabis were recovered.

In Kupwara, at Khazanmatti, two persons — Aasim Sultan Sheikh, son of Mohammad Sultan Sheikh of Trehgam, and Mujtahid Nazir, son of Nazir Ahmad Lone of Khumriyal – were arrested and 13 grams of heroin-like substance was recovered from their possession.

In Shopian, one Ghulam Mohammad Parray, son of Abdul Ahad Parray of Chowan Keller was arrested following a raid on his house which yielded 41 grams of cannabis-like contraband substance.

In Kulgam, at Ganjipora, Mirbazar, a truck (PB07AF-2124) driven by Davinder Singh, son of Karnail Singh of Rajpur Safdarpur district Hoshiarpur Punjab, was searched and 3.140 Kgs of poppy straw was recovered from it. Driver of the truck was arrested and the vehicle seized.

Cases under relevant sections of law have been registered at respective police stations for further investigations, police said.
